PROPOSAL: debian/control file to include new License: field
To my understanding the only way to obtain the license information
for a package is to actually download it (or install it) and the
study the content of
/usr/share/doc/<package>/copyright
It would be better if user could use the packaging search commands,
like
grep-dctrl -F License ... --and -F package ...
PROPOSAL:
Add new field to the debian/control (which would be generated by dh-make):
License:
It would contain a canonicalized word to describe the license in
questions, like:
GPL, GPL2, GPL3, LGPL, BSD, Perl Artistic, MIT/X ..... Custom
The number of generic license name can be debated and instead of
the last resort "Custom" there could be word like:
DFSG-approved, OSI-approved, FSF-approved etc.
DH_MAKE TEMPLATE
If given the option --copyright, then the field is initialised with
that value, otherwise add
Licence: <Set here; see http://wiki.debian.org/DFSGLicenses>
